About the Role
Expedia Group brands power global travel for everyone, everywhere. We design cutting-edge technology to make travel smoother and more memorable, creating groundbreaking solutions for our partners. Our diverse, vibrant, and welcoming community is essential in driving our success.

As a Vendor Service and Operations Manager within the Business Operations team, you will own the performance, governance, and strategic management of a portfolio of vendors supporting the Strategic Partnerships & Affiliates (SPA) organisation. You will ensure vendors deliver high-quality, scalable, and compliant services that support business objectives and enhance the experience of both internal stakeholders and external partners.

Working cross-functionally with operational, commercial, and technology teams, you will drive vendor performance through robust governance, data-driven decision making, and continuous improvement initiatives. You will identify opportunities to optimise processes, implement automation, mitigate operational risks, and improve service delivery outcomes.

As the organisation continues to scale, you will play a key role in evolving vendor management from a transactional function into a strategic capability that delivers measurable business value, operational efficiency, and long-term partnership success.

Key Responsibilities
- Lead vendor governance across internal and external teams, supporting the design, implementation, and continuous evolution of the vendor operating model.
- Manage vendor performance, value delivery, and commercial outcomes, ensuring contractual obligations, service levels, quality standards, and key performance indicators are consistently achieved.
- Foster a culture of continuous improvement with vendor partners, driving scalability, operational efficiency, process standardisation, and service excellence.
- Monitor vendor performance trends, identify risks and performance gaps, conduct root cause analysis, and own the development and execution of vendor improvement plans.
- Partner with cross-functional stakeholders to support vendor-enabled transformation initiatives, including automation and process optimisation, ensuring clear requirements, effective testing, operational readiness, and sustainable support models.
- Define and optimise support frameworks, quality controls, escalation processes, and governance mechanisms to ensure reliable and scalable service delivery.
- Drive prioritisation and alignment of vendor initiatives, balancing business needs, vendor capacity, and strategic objectives while managing stakeholder expectations, dependencies, and delivery timelines.
- Act as the primary escalation point for vendor-related operational risks, service issues, and performance concerns, coordinating resolution across internal and external stakeholders.

Requirements

Experience
- Proven experience in vendor management, ideally within a digital, e-commerce, or technology environment.
- Demonstrated ability to drive vendor performance using performance metrics, governance routines, and data-driven insights.
- Experience in the implementation of automation, tooling, and technology-enabled operations.
- Strong stakeholder management experience, with the ability to influence at a senior level.
- Comfortable working in a dynamic, ambiguous environment and prioritising across multiple vendors, stakeholders, and requests.
- Solid analytical skills; able to interpret data, identify trends, and translate insights into concrete actions.
- Experience in travel, online marketplaces, or partner/affiliate ecosystems is a plus.

About you
Analytical, proactive, and collaborative with strong problem-solving and decision-making capabilities. You thrive in a fast-paced environment and are passionate about driving operational excellence and vendor partnerships that deliver measurable business value.

Qualifications
Bachelor's or Master’s degree or equivalent work experience.
